Testing the drug selinexor with radiation for children and young adults with newly diagnosed DIPG or high-grade glioma

Original title: A Study of the Drug Selinexor With Radiation Therapy in Patients With Newly-Diagnosed Diffuse Intrinsic Pontine (DIPG) Glioma and High-Grade Glioma (HGG)

The short version

This trial is testing whether adding a drug called selinexor to standard radiation can help shrink these brain tumors.

Who this trial is for. This trial is for children and young adults who were just diagnosed with DIPG or a high-grade glioma: A tumor that starts in the glial cells, the support cells of the brain and spinal cord. Gliomas are graded 1 to 4 by how fast they tend to grow. See the glossary with a genetic change called H3 K27M. It tests a drug called selinexor given along with standard radiation therapy.

Where it stands. The trial has not reported results. One part is looking for the highest dose of selinexor that can be given without side effects that are too severe. The other part is looking at whether that dose helps shrink these tumors. Those answers are not in yet.

What this means, and what it doesn't

What it could mean: Selinexor blocks a protein called CRM1. Doctors think that may keep tumor cells from growing. They are studying whether pairing it with radiation helps. If you or your child fits what this trial is looking for, you can ask your care team about it. They can say whether it makes sense for your situation.

What it doesn't mean: This does not mean selinexor with radiation is a proven treatment. A trial is a test, not care your own doctor can give you yet. Being in a trial is not a guarantee that it will help. And it is not a promise of a cure.
